Let’s Start the Transition to Simple Syllabus

The time has come to say goodbye to the Blue Wave Online Syllabus Builder and step into the future of syllabus creation with Simple Syllabus. This new system will provide a consistent experience for our students, an easy to use creation tool for our instructors, and a robust search and reporting feature for supervisors and administration - all while enabling us to meet the requirements of the state.

Introducing the Canvas New User Tutorial: Enhanced Onboarding and Support

The EdTech team is excited to announce something new, informational, and even a little fun! We will be activating a New User Tutorial in Canvas, specifically tailored for our new users and those who may need tips for using various pages in Canvas. This new feature is part of our commitment to ensuring that you have the best possible experience and support as you navigate and utilize Canvas for your teaching needs.

Canvas Course Archival Plan Begins This Fall

As we approach the five-year mark of transitioning to Canvas, the Education Technology team would like to introduce the Canvas Course Archival Plan. This initiative will begin the process of streamlining course archives, ensuring that our digital learning environment remains both efficient and secure.
